20th April 2009 ABCsearch 'to develop Advertise.com'

It has been revealed that ABCsearch, the firm which bought premium domain name Advertise.com earlier this year, is planning to develop the site and rebrand.
Speaking to industry magazine Domain Name Wire, the chief executive officer of ABCsearch Daniel Yomtobian has explained why the firm bought the generic domain name.
Last year, ABCsearch experienced "explosive growth", Mr Yomtobian said, something which made him realise that "the company would have to do something bold to ensure our future success".
Two problems with the firm's marketability arose, he continued. Firstly, the brand was not well known outside of industry circles and secondly, its business model did not sufficiently cater for the multitudes of advertising opportunities out there.
So, the executive states, "I decided to acquire a domain name robust enough to reach everyone in the online advertising community". The address will allow ABCsearch to place all of its tools under one memorable and easily accessible name.
"It did not come cheap though, but in the long run, it will pay off," he added.
